Photonic Time Crystals and Time‐Varying Electromagnetic Metamatter: A New Direction for Ultrafast Tunable Photonic and Microwave Materials and Devices

open access: yesAdvanced Science, EarlyView.
Photonic time crystals (PTCs) are systems in which electromagnetic parameters are modulated periodically in time, producing momentum bandgaps via temporal scattering rather than spatial Bragg processes. This review examines the theoretical frameworks, modeling, and computational tools for time‐varying media, and summarizes experimental demonstrations ...

Electrical Size Reduction of Microstrip Antennas by Using Defected Ground Structures Composed of Complementary Split Ring Resonator

open access: yesAdvanced Electromagnetics, 2021
In this study the effects of using defected ground structures (DGS) composed of a complementary split ring resonator (CSRR) and CSRR with dumbbell (CSRR-D) for rectangular microstrip antennas are investigated.

A New High‐Pressure Polymorph of MgTe2O5 with a Unique Crystal Structure

open access: yesEuropean Journal of Inorganic Chemistry, EarlyView.
MgTe2O5 synthesized under special high‐pressure/high‐temperature conditions of 8 GPa and 800 °C exhibits a unique crystal structure consisting of fused sechser rings built from pseudooctahedral [TeO5]6– and trigonal‐pyramidal [TeO3]2– units. The single‐crystal structure and temperature‐dependent powder diffraction data are presented.
